What was an important social development in Japan the 1870s?

Abolition of the Feudal System: In 1871, the Meiji government officially abolished the feudal system known as the han system. This marked a significant social development as it dismantled the traditional power structures based on feudal lords (daimyos) and samurai retainers. The abolition of feudal domains and samurai privileges led to a more centralized government and the creation of a modern bureaucracy. This paved the way for social reforms, modernization, and the establishment of a nation-state based on citizenship rather than feudal allegiances.
